📱 Best Free Personal Finance Apps in 2025

1. Walnut

  • Platform: Android
  • Best for: Auto expense tracking through SMS
  • Top Features:
    • Auto-categorizes expenses
    • Bill reminders
    • Tracks bank balances

🆓 Free to use. Perfect for Indian users.


2. Goodbudget

  • Platform: Android & iOS
  • Best for: Envelope-style budgeting
  • Top Features:
    • Manual expense tracking
    • Set spending limits
    • Sync across devices

🆓 Basic version is free. Great for cash-based budgeting.


3. Money Manager App by Realbyte

  • Platform: Android & iOS
  • Best for: Visual expense tracking with graphs
  • Top Features:
    • Easy UI
    • Built-in calculator
    • Export to Excel

🆓 Free version available. Paid upgrade for advanced features.


4. Monefy

  • Platform: Android & iOS
  • Best for: Simple, fast money tracking
  • Top Features:
    • One-tap entry
    • Clean pie charts
    • No registration needed

🆓 Free version is ad-supported. Premium available.


5. Google Sheets (Budget Templates)

  • Platform: Web & Mobile
  • Best for: DIY budget lovers
  • Top Features:
    • Full customization
    • Monthly budget templates
    • Shareable with family

🆓 100% Free. Requires manual updates but very flexible.


💼 Best Paid Personal Finance Apps in 2025

1. YNAB (You Need A Budget)

  • Platform: Web, Android, iOS
  • Best for: Hands-on budgeting and goal tracking
  • Top Features:
    • Zero-based budgeting
    • Debt payoff plans
    • Syncs with bank accounts

💸 Pricing: $14.99/month or $99/year
🔥 34-day free trial. Highly rated for transforming financial habits.


2. PocketGuard Plus

  • Platform: Android & iOS
  • Best for: Spending control and bill management
  • Top Features:
    • “In My Pocket” balance after bills
    • Savings goals
    • Transaction categorization

💸 Free basic plan. Premium from $7.99/month.


3. Spendee Premium

  • Platform: Android & iOS
  • Best for: Budget sharing and multi-currency tracking
  • Top Features:
    • Connects to bank accounts
    • Shared wallets for families
    • Visual dashboards

💸 Premium from $22.99/year. Excellent for group budgets.


4. Money Lover Premium

  • Platform: Android & iOS
  • Best for: Global users with travel budgets
  • Top Features:
    • Supports multiple currencies
    • Export reports
    • Debt & loan tracking

💸 Free version available. Premium from $14.99/year.


5. Quicken Simplifi

  • Platform: Web, Android, iOS
  • Best for: Investment + budgeting in one place
  • Top Features:
    • Live bank sync
    • Real-time net worth tracking
    • Goal planner

💸 $3.99/month billed annually. From the makers of Quicken.

💡 How to Choose the Right App?

Ask yourself:

  • ✅ Do you want manual or auto tracking?
  • ✅ Need a simple tracker or a complete finance system?
  • ✅ Do you want to share budgets with a spouse or team?
  • ✅ Are you willing to pay for premium features?

💡 Start free. Then upgrade if you find it truly helpful.

🙋‍♀️ FAQs – Personal Finance Apps 2025

QuestionAnswer
Which is the best free app in India?Walnut for auto-SMS tracking and Money Manager for manual input.
Is YNAB worth the price?Yes, if you want to deeply manage your budget and build savings habits.
Can I use these apps on multiple devices?Most offer multi-device sync — check before installing.
Is my financial data safe in these apps?Use apps with encryption and good privacy policies. Paid apps often have stronger security.
Which app helps me invest too?Quicken Simplifi and some mutual fund apps like Groww or ET Money.
